Question
What expectation of data custodians is made much more challenging by a cloud implementation, especially with PaaS or SaaS?
Options
- AData classification
- BKnowledge of systems
- CAccess to data
- DEncryption requirements

Explanation
Under the Federal Rules of Civil Procedure, data custodians are assumed and expected to have full and comprehensive knowledge of the internal design and architecture of their systems. In a cloud environment, especially with PaaS and SaaS, it is impossible for the data custodian to have this knowledge because those systems are controlled by the cloud provider and protected as proprietary knowledge.
